Administrative (admin) tokens provide full system access and management capabilities for your {{< product-name omit="Clustered" >}} instance.

{{% product-name omit="Clustered" %}} supports two types of admin tokens:
-
Operator token: A system-generated administrative token with the name
_admin
.- Cannot be edited or deleted
- Never expires
- Cannot be recreated if lost (future functionality)
- Can be regenerated using the CLI
-
Named admin token: User-defined administrative tokens with full admin permissions.
- Can be created, edited, and deleted
- Support expiration dates
- Cannot modify or remove the operator token
An {{% product-name omit="Clustered" %}} instance can have one operator token and unlimited named admin tokens.
